How much do part time remote corporate communications j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time remote corporate communications in the United States is $37.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$25.72 and $48.56 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

JOB DESCRIPTION AND POSITION REQUIREMENTS:

Penn State Scranton has an ongoing need for highly qualified part-time faculty to teach a variety of courses in the Corporate Communication and English Programs; namely, speech, communications, and English. The ideal candidates should be open to offering flexibility in course scheduling and methods of course delivery.

Requirements include the minimum of an earned Master's degree. Preference will be given to candidates with demonstrated excellence in teaching at the college level. The review process will begin immediately and continue until the positions are filled. Applicants should submit a cover letter, a curriculum vitae, contact information for three professional references, and a list of courses taught at the college level; all of which must be submitted online through our career site. Hard copies and email applications will not be accepted.

Pennsylvania State University, often referred to as Penn State, is a major, public, research-intensive university located in University Park, PA, US. This esteemed institution serves as an important player within the education industry, offering a plethora of academic programs across various disciplines. The university was founded in 1855 with the mission to provide quality education, advanced research, and service to society. Penn State holds firmly to values of integrity, respect, and excellence, fostering a diverse and inclusive community. The university is renowned for its research productivity and its high-ranking programs in areas like engineering, business, and education. One notable achievement of the institution is its designation as a "R1: Doctoral Universities – Very high research activity," demonstrating its commitment to scholarship and discovery.
